HIBISCUS-FLOWER COOLER
This traditional agua gets its glorious red color from the jamaica, or hibiscus, flower, whose natural
sourness is counteracted by the sugar.
4 cups water
1 cup dried hibiscus flowers (about 1 1/2 ounces)
1/3 cup sugar, or to taste
2 cups ice
In a saucepan bring water to a boil and add flowers. Simmer mixture 5 minutes and remove pan from
heat. Let mixture stand 30 minutes to infuse.
Pour infusion through a sieve into a glass pitcher, pressing on solids, and discard flowers. Add sugar and
ice, stirring until sugar is dissolved. Chill cooler and stir before serving.
Makes 6 Cups
